This monitor has a staggering 240 Hz refresh rate, which comes with more fluid visuals and less motion blur. As a result, this makes gameplay more responsive along with reducing input lag. If you’re playing competitive games like Valorant or Call of Duty, a higher frame rates and lower input lag can mean the difference between victory and defeat when it comes to split-second decision making.

One notable feature that the Gigabyte M27QX monitor has is its built-in KVM button. It’s a rare perk among gaming monitors and lets you control multiple attached devices with a single mouse and keyboard. This helps boost productivity and allows you to save space. For example, if you have a second PC or device attached, you can simply press the KVM button and switch which computer shows on the monitor.
